Hi, I'm Ethan, an engineer with a passion for building functional websites, robots, and developing games. As a second-year Computer Engineering student at the University of Guelph, I love turning ideas into tangible projects.

My experience spans everything from 3D printed engines to autonomous robots. I enjoy learning new technologies and always pushing myself to find innovative solutions for problems wether that be optimizing PCB layout, mentoring others in competitions, or developing tools to improve life.

I am a member on the Gryphon Racing FSAE team and the UofG Robotics team. On the Gryphon Racing team I work as a member of the Frame subsection where I am currently designing the 3D printed jigs we are going to use to precisely fabricate the frame. On the UofG Robotics team I am on the Electrical subsection where I am currently designing the power distribution board that converts the power from the battery into the different voltages needed for each of the rovers modules.
